Overview:
Cadent ignites seamless connections between brands, publishers, and consumers through our predictive AI platform. Built on 15+ years of proprietary data and leveraging over 22,000 custom predictive models, our unified platform combines best-in-class predictive targeting, audience creation, and seamless orchestration across all media and buying models—delivering continuous optimization and real-time performance in today’s fragmented media landscape.
Cadent is seeking a dynamic and strategic Vice President, Sales Enablement to lead the development and execution of enablement programs that empower our revenue-generating teams — including Sales, Account Management, and Customer Success — to ramp faster, perform better, and exceed business objectives.
This leader will be responsible for building and scaling a world-class enablement function that aligns go-to-market strategy with execution. The ideal candidate is an expert in adtech sales environments, passionate about sales productivity, and capable of designing and delivering high-impact programs that drive measurable results.
